Why Are People Are Searching for God Again, Dr Brian Brock on Christianity, Politics and Meaning

In a searching conversation with Luke Martin, theologian and Christian ethicist Dr Brian Brock asks what real Christian faith offers a fractured age hungry for God, meaning and moral clarity today. Should Christians try to reclaim a “Christian nation”, or is that a dangerous confusion of church and state? Brock challenges political uses of religion, explains why just war thinking should make Christians uneasy about violence, and argues that the church must learn to listen across difference rather than cancel or conquer. The conversation turns deeply personal as Brock reflects on his son, who has Down syndrome and autism, and what disability theology reveals about the image of God, human worth and the gospel for a society obsessed with power, success and productivity in daily life right now, too.
